Harris Corp.
![]() Harris Corp. Telecommunications EquipmentElectronic Technology Harris Corp. engages in the provision of technology-based solutions for tactical communications, geospatial systems and services, air traffic management, avionics and electronic warfare, and space and intelligence. It operates through the following business segments: Communication Systems, Electronic Systems, Space and Intelligence Systems, and Corporate. The Communication Systems segment services markets in tactical communications and defense products, including tactical ground and airborne radio communications solutions and night vision technology, in public safety networks. The Electronic Networks Systems segment provides electronic warfare, avionics, command, control, communications, computers, intelligence, surveillance and reconnaissance solutions for the defense industry and air traffic management solutions for the civil aviation industry. The Space and Intelligence systems provides intelligence, space protection, geospatial, complete earth observation, universe exploration, positioning, navigation and timing, environmental solutions for national security, defenses, civil and commercial customers, using advanced sensors, antennas and payloads, as well as ground processing and information analytics.
